#4a5505 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4a5505 is composed of 29% red, 33.3% green and 2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 12.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 94.1% yellow and 66.7% black. It has a hue angle of 68.3 degrees, a saturation of 88.9% and a lightness of 17.6%. #4a5505 color hex could be obtained by blending #94aa0a with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336600.

● #4a5505 color description : Very dark yellow [Olive tone].
#4a5505 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#4a5505 has RGB values of R:74, G:85, B:5 and CMYK values of C:0.13, M:0, Y:0.94, K:0.67. Its decimal value is 4871429.

Shades and Tints of #4a5505
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#090b01 is the darkest color, while #fefff7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#4a5505
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#2e2f2b is the less saturated color, while #4d5802 is the most saturated one.
